Panda compact washer and dryer
I bought the PAN6320W from eBay seller and one 3-cubic dryer from Home Depot couple of months ago. For our small condo. We are retired couple, no kids, just a cat.

I'm not sure about the negative reviews but I speak only for us and we are very happy and satisfied with our purchase. Both machines work great (knock on wood) and the customer service at ezbyonline is very professional and prompt. We had misplaced our washer's manual, contacted the customer service at ezbyonline and we got a full 17 page copy within an hour.

I recommend ezbyonline and I would buy their product again.

Review: I bought a sonya dryer from this company through sears on May 24, 2014. The worked fine for about three months after that it stop working. I called the company and they said that don't have anyone near me to come out and fix the dryer but they think it might be a fuse by someone name [redacted] around November 10, 2014. She stated that I would need to make the complaint online in order for them to send me a part for the dryer so that I can fix it. Well I did and I called back and [redacted] stated that it would take about ten business days to receive the part, which I never received and now it is January 2015 and after several calls, emails and melt downs someone name Lisa told me that my part which is now a belt was sent out but there was a problem with the confirmation number that the package was sent in. This company is not reliable, not a company that should be in business when they don't know how to take care of customers and they are a third party company through Sears who said they are sorry and can not help me. I am very frustrated and angry and will will never by from this company or Sears again.Desired Settlement: I paid about $340.00 for this dryer and I would like my money refunded.
